Transaction 26b34d250f73a96cce9e89be01372e7c6c3ade0c03655b90a45db8d0663c48a8

block
afdb50f52b3a355898082c72dd00e291e1368508619916e0b0f47700de595fc2

18 Inputs

2 Outputs